Linux PHP环境搭建:数据库配置与运行优化全攻略
|
在Linux环境下搭建PHP环境,数据库配置是关键步骤之一。常见的数据库选择有MySQL、MariaDB和PostgreSQL,其中MySQL和MariaDB最为常见。安装时可以通过apt或yum等包管理器进行操作,例如使用`sudo apt install mysql-server`命令安装MySQL。
2026AI生成图片,仅供参考 安装完成后,需要对数据库进行基本配置。编辑MySQL的配置文件`/etc/mysql/my.cnf`,调整内存分配、连接数限制等参数,以适应实际应用需求。同时,设置root用户的密码,并创建新的数据库和用户,确保安全性。PHP与数据库的连接通常通过PDO或mysqli扩展实现。在PHP配置文件`php.ini`中启用相应的扩展,如`extension=pdo_mysql.so`,并重启Web服务器使配置生效。测试连接是否成功,可以编写简单的PHP脚本进行验证。 运行优化方面,可以考虑使用缓存机制,如Memcached或Redis,减少数据库负载。定期优化表结构,清理无用数据,以及合理设置索引,都能显著提升性能。监控数据库日志和慢查询,有助于发现潜在问题。 确保系统防火墙和SELinux策略允许数据库端口访问,避免因权限问题导致连接失败。整个过程需细致操作,确保各组件协同工作稳定高效。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

